I don't believe this is a bug in Git. The problem here is a network issue of some sort that's causing the connection to be interrupted or dropped. This is very common, but the possible causes are many. A lot of times we see this it's some sort of proxy, and that can be a non-default antivirus or firewall or TLS MITM device, but that's usually on Windows, and you're using Debian. It can also be just a bad connection, poor traffic management by your ISP, or a flaky wireless or wired network card. My _guess_ about what's happening here is poor traffic management: because video is typically flagged as low-latency in DSCP, some device on the path is prioritizing it to the exclusion of all other traffic, which is causing the Git connection to be dropped. It usually succeeds, but sometimes fails. When it does fail, it does so in "slow" mode, without speeding back up. And I see one message from before your "error:" line, which is a report that curl reported that the connection dropped (curl is shuttling data back from the server in the form of "packet lines", each of which is prefixed with its expected size; the "N bytes of body are still expected" is just that parser seeing a truncated response from curl). But I don't think any of this is due to what Git is doing on the client side. From the client view, the server sends a TCP RST (which I observed with wireshark), and the connection drops. I'd suspect the drop is not even from the application level on the server side, but rather that something in the network path was mad about the delayed packets (or possibly the spam of duplicated TCP acks that I sometimes saw). So I really think this is a network issue, and not a Git issue in particular. It's possible that the networking stack that github.com uses is more picky about the things I mentioned above.
